Compare all specifications:
1962 DKW Munga | 2010 Mercedes-Benz ML | |
Make | DKW | Mercedes-Benz |
Model | Munga | ML |
Year Released | 1962 | 2010 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 979 cc | 3500 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 3 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 2 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 43 HP | 0 HP |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Gasoline |
Drive Type | 4WD | AWD |
Vehicle Weight | 1110 kg | 2380 kg |
Vehicle Length | 3450 mm | 4780 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1820 mm | 1910 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1760 mm | 1816 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2010 mm | 2913 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 31 L | 90 L |
